Jason Gerlowski commented on SOLR-16307:
----------------------------------------
+1, I think the ideal fix here would be to bump the "highlight.js" version used
in the "Antora Default Project". You can find the version specified in Antora
[here|https://gitlab.com/antora/antora-ui-default/-/blob/master/package.json#L42]
- I'm no expert but maybe the Antora PR would just need to change that one
line?
If that doesn't work though, then importing highlight.js is a good backup
approach.
